About this data
The dataset provides annual anomalies in land and cropland soil moisture content of the top soil layer (0 to 7 cm) compared to the reference period 1981-2010. Exposure indicators to drought have been prepared by the Organisation for Economic Co-operation and Development (OECD). Please see the working paper for a more complete description of the methods. The datasets span the period 1981-2024 and is the result of the use of a variety of geospatial data sources, including the ERA5-Land averaged monthly data of volumetric soil moisture and ESA CCI land cover data. Average anomalies have been calculated for both land and cropland exposure to drought. The dataset has a global coverage on a national level; on the sub-national TL2 level (i.e. large subnational regions) results are reported for all OECD countries as well as for Argentina, Brazil, China, India, Indonesia and South Africa. A number of aggregates are included: Euro area, European Union, Advanced economies, Emerging market economies, G7, G20, OECD, OECD Europe, OECD Asia Oceania, OECD Americas and the LAC region. Data source(s): Copernicus Climate Change Initiative land cover data and Copernicus Climate Data Store monthly soil moisture data based on the ERA5-Land reanalysis dataset. Contact: ENV.Stat@oecd.org
